SIBO Small Intestine Bacterial Overgrowth – Natural Treatment

stomach and intestines outline viewSIBO is short for Small Intestinal Bacterial Overgrowth.  SIBO is defined as a condition in which large numbers of bacteria are present in the small intestine and where the types of bacteria present should be restricted to the large intestine or colon.  Some common symptoms of SIBO are chronic gas and bloating, diarrhea or constipation, undigested particles of food in the stool, and possibly GERD (esophageal reflux with belching).  Lab tests should be used to confirm the diagnosis.

Why does SIBO occur?

Sometimes SIBO can be caused by low stomach acid.  Stomach acid is actually protective against bacterial invasion.  In addition, certain people are more predisposed to the development of SIBO because of certain risk factors. These factors can be summarized into the following groups:

  1. Poor or irregular motility of the small intestine or structural changes that lead to stasis,
  2. Immune system impairment,
  3. A variety of digestive conditions that allow bacteria from the large intestine to enter the small bowel.
